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.07.11;
Скачать: CL | DM;

Вниз

Как узнать открыт ли определенный UDP-порт на заданой машине   Найти похожие ветки 

 
San Sanich   (2005-04-03 20:38) [0]

Как узнать открыт ли определенный UDP-порт на заданой машине.


 
АНТИСпаммер   (2005-04-04 02:33) [1]

Глупое предположение ... а может просто попробовать к нему подключится ?


 
Rouse_ ©   (2005-04-04 15:01) [2]

> Глупое предположение ... а может просто попробовать к нему
> подключится ?

Глупое... UDP не ориентирован на подключение...

> San Sanich   (03.04.05 20:38)  
Посмотри вот тут:
http://rouse.front.ru/tcpstat.zip


 
Sha ©   (2005-04-04 16:58) [3]

> Rouse_ ©   (04.04.05 15:01) [2]
> http://rouse.front.ru/tcpstat.zip

Прога заставила меня поволноваться, выдав на рабочей машине (w2k) такое:

Standart TCP Stats
          Host: |  Port State      
==================================================
       0.0.0.0: | 34560 LISTEN
       0.0.0.0: | 48385 LISTEN
       0.0.0.0: |   260 LISTEN
       0.0.0.0: |   516 LISTEN
  192.168.3.24: | 35584 LISTEN
  192.168.3.24: | 51717 LISTEN
  192.168.3.24: | 51717 ESTABLISHED
  192.168.3.24: | 33546 TIME WAIT
  192.168.3.24: | 34570 TIME WAIT
  192.168.3.24: | 47371 TIME WAIT

Standart UDP Stats
          Host: |  Port
======================================
       0.0.0.0: | 48385
     127.0.0.1: |  8197
  192.168.3.24: | 35072
  192.168.3.24: | 35328
  192.168.3.24: | 62465


Руссинович (tcpview, netstatp) успокоил: сказал, что думает иначе.
Окончательно отлегло после попытки непосредственного коннекта сканером.


 
Sha ©   (2005-04-04 17:30) [4]

> Rouse_ ©   (04.04.05 15:01) [2]
> Sha ©   (04.04.05 16:58) [3]

Разобрался: порядок байт в номере порта измени :)


 
Rouse_ ©   (2005-04-04 17:57) [5]

> Разобрался: порядок байт в номере порта измени :)
Тьфу ты - ну ты :)
Как это я пропустил :))))
И ведь давно лежит примерчик и никто не подметил :)
Сенькс...


 
Rouse_ ©   (2005-04-04 18:06) [6]

Done - по ссылке лежит исправленная версия :)


 
Sha ©   (2005-04-04 18:49) [7]

> San Sanich   (03.04.05 20:38)  
> Как узнать открыт ли определенный UDP-порт на заданой машине.

Для удаленной машины надо отлавливать ICMP-сообщение "port unreachable" или анализировать ошибку recvfrom().
Созданию более-менее надежного алгоритма начинающими мешают огненные стены и некоторые тонкости в реализации UDP разными OC :)


 
Sha ©   (2005-04-05 19:20) [8]

> Rouse_ ©   (04.04.05 18:06) [6]
> Done - по ссылке лежит исправленная версия :)

В сниффере у тебя та же неточность :)


 
Rouse_ ©   (2005-04-05 23:52) [9]

> В сниффере у тебя та же неточность :)
Видел - уже поставил себе галочку :)
В выходные перепроверю все примеры...
Вылетел просто этот момент из головы...



Страницы: 1 вся ветка

Текущий архив: 2005.07.11;
Скачать: CL | DM;

Наверх




Память: 0.49 MB
Время: 0.025 c
14-1118743485
TUser
2005-06-14 14:04
2005.07.11
Долги


14-1118042670
GrayHairs
2005-06-06 11:24
2005.07.11
Автоматизация внутрицехового учета.Термоэтикетки-2.


14-1118379504
boriskb
2005-06-10 08:58
2005.07.11
Есть желающие прокоментировать?


4-1115062821
Okey_
2005-05-02 23:40
2005.07.11
Как поменять стиль обекта после создания?


9-1111847882
Sirian
2005-03-26 17:38
2005.07.11
Игра флип флоп